What is an assistant assistant?

Assistant Assistants are professionals who provide support to executive assistants or administrative assistants, helping them manage tasks such as scheduling meetings, organizing documents, handling correspondence, and performing other clerical duties. Their role is to streamline workflows and ensure that more senior assistants can focus on high-priority responsibilities. Assistant Assistants are often employed in larger organizations that require multiple layers of administrative support. They must be detail-oriented, organized, and skilled at multitasking. This entry-level position is an excellent starting point for those interested in advancing to more senior administrative roles.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an assistant assistant?

To thrive as an Assistant Assistant, you need strong organizational abilities, attention to detail, and basic office skills, typically supported by a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with office software such as Microsoft Office Suite, scheduling systems, and basic communication tools is important. Excellent communication, reliability, and a proactive attitude are soft skills that help you stand out in this role. These skills ensure effective support for higher-level staff, smooth day-to-day operations, and efficient workflow in a busy office environment.

What are some of the common challenges faced by an assistant assistant in supporting multiple team members?

As an Assistant Assistant, one of the main challenges is effectively managing competing priorities and requests from various team members. Juggling multiple tasks such as scheduling, document preparation, and communication support requires strong organizational skills and flexibility. It is important to establish clear communication channels and regularly check in with supervisors to ensure expectations are met. Proactively anticipating needs and staying adaptable can help navigate a fast-paced environment and maintain efficient workflow.

Job description

Press Department Assistant

Assist press operators with machine setup, production support, quality checks, bundling, and routine maintenance to ensure efficient press operation and high-quality output. This entry-level position offers training and advancement opportunities within the press department and may require shift changes as employees progress.

Responsibilities
  • Assist with setup and operation of folders, stackers, and sheeters.
  • Bundle folded signatures and stack banded or loose signatures on pallets using hoists when available.
  • Monitor and replenish pallets, banding, and other production supplies.
  • Perform minor machine adjustments and assist with press webbing when needed.
  • Support make-ready activities, including cleaning blankets, changing ink, mounting plates/blankets, and general press cleanup.
  • Perform routine cleaning, housekeeping, lubrication, and maintenance of press equipment.
  • Train for higher-level positions to provide coverage for breaks and absences and support career progression.
  • Identify and support continuous improvement initiatives within the department.
  • Follow all company safety, environmental, and operational procedures.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.
Qualifications
  • Basic mechanical aptitude and math skills required.
  • Ability to learn press support functions, including bundling, roll tending, and make-ready assistance.
  • Ability to perform repetitive tasks for extended periods.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ain Type II Forklift certification.
  • Basic English reading, writing, and arithmetic skills required.
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ision.
  • Ability to follow work instructions and safely operate equipment and materials.
  • Strong attention to detail and ability to complete paperwork accurately.
  • Demonstrated teamwork, initiative, and reliability.
  • Ability to work overtime or alternate shifts as needed.
  • Consistent attendance and punctuality required.
